Check Digit Verification of cas no

The CAS Registry Mumber 1191950-94-3 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,1,9,1,9,5 and 0 respectively; the second part has 2 digits, 9 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 1191950-94:
(9*1)+(8*1)+(7*9)+(6*1)+(5*9)+(4*5)+(3*0)+(2*9)+(1*4)=173
173 % 10 = 3
So 1191950-94-3 is a valid CAS Registry Number.

Method for synthesizing selenium-containing benzo[b]furan derivative by catalyzing 2-alkynylphenol derivative through copper in water phase under microwave radiation

-

Paragraph 0027; 0028; 0094, (2018/07/28)

The invention discloses a method for synthesizing a selenium-containing benzo[b]furan derivative by catalyzing a 2-alkynylphenol derivative through copper in a water phase under microwave radiation. The method comprises the following steps of adding a catalyst CuCl2 with a catalytic amount, ligand 1, 10-phenanthroline (1,10-Phen), an auxiliary catalyst potassium hydroxide, the 2-alkynylphenol derivative, selenium powder, an iodinated aromatic hydrocarbon and pure water into a reaction vessel, placing into a microwave reaction instrument, reacting at certain temperature and power, after a certain time, carrying out vacuum concentration, and purifying a product through column chromatography. The method is a method for preparing the selenium-containing benzo[b]furan derivative, which is novelin raw material and simple and convenient to operate and is high-efficiency. Compared with the prior art, the method is obviously quickened in reaction speed relative to conventional heating, is mildin reaction condition, simple to operate, high in yield and low in cost, and is safe and environmentally friendly. FeCl3-Diorganyl dichalcogenides promoted cyclization of 2-alkynylanisoles to 3-chalcogen benzo[ b ]furans

Gay, Rafaela M.,Manarin, Flavia,Schneider, Caroline C.,Barancelli, Daniela A.,Costa, Michael D.,Zeni, Gilson

supporting information; experimental part, p. 5701 - 5706 (2010/10/03)

A general synthesis of 3-chalcogen benzo[b]furans from the readily available 2-alkynylanisoles, via FeCl3/diorganyl dichalcogenides intramolecular cyclization, has been developed. Aryl and alkyl groups directly bonded to the chalcogen atom were used as cycling agents. The results revealed that the reaction significantly depends on the electronic effects of substituents in the aromatic ring bonded to the selenium atom of the diselenide species. We observed that the pathway of reaction was not sensitive to the nature of substituents in the aromatic ring of anisole since both the electron-donating and the electron-withdrawing groups delivered the products in similar yields. In addition, the obtained heterocycles were readily transformed to more complex products by using a chalcogen/lithium exchange reaction with n-BuLi followed by trapping of the lithium intermediate with aldehydes, furnishing the desired secondary alcohols in good yields.
